In 1909, Virginia Irene Mills entered the world in Peru, Chautauqua, Kansas, USA, born to John L Mills And Clara Belle Johnson. In 1930, Virginia Irene Mills resided in Akron, Summit, Ohio, USA. Virginia Irene Mills married Arthur Leroy Eackelbary, Leo I Mcquillen. Virginia Irene Mills passed away in 1987 in Ohio, USA.
